5 Things To Know This Week: Fall Musical, CROP Walk and More

Here's what you need to know about Birmingham this week.

1. School Board to meet Tuesday: The Birmingham Public Schools Board will meet at 7 p.m. Tuesday at the Central Administration Office at 550 W. Merrill. 

2. Silver Pig Restaurant Group job fair Tuesday: Looking for a job? The Silver Pig Restaurant Group — made up of Tallulah Wine Bar, Bella Piatti and Addie & Jack's — will be holding a job fair from 1-3 p.m. Tuesday at Tallulah. The group is seeking servers, hosts and hostesses, bussers, bar backs, bartenders, cooks, dishwashers and more. All candidates should come with their resumes. 

3. Baldwin Public Library holds 'Ghost Walk-In' for teens: What happens during after hours at the library? Come in for some scary fun and find out for yourself. Make some paper cobwebs or a zombie pop during this free event which begins at 6:30 p.m.

4. 'The Little Mermaid Jr.' at Seaholm: Project DayDream presents the fall musical The Little Mermaid Jr. this weekend at Seaholm High School. Shows will be held at 6:30 p.m. Friday and 7 p.m. Saturday with tickets just $15.

5. Birmingham/Bloomfield CROP Walk Sunday: Church World Service will host its 30th annual CROP Walk at the First United Methodist Church of Birmingham at 2 p.m. Sunday. Various walking routes will end at the First Presbyterian Church of Birmingham.
